派森编程python_Python(派森)
“Python(派森),是⼀个简单的、解释型的、交互式的、可移植的、⾯向对象的超⾼级语⾔”。这就是对Python语⾔的最简单的描述。Python作为⼀种功能强⼤且通⽤的编程语⾔⽽⼴受好评,它具有⾮常清晰的语法特点,适⽤于多种操作系统,⽬前在国际上⾮常流⾏,正在得到越来越多的应⽤。
Python强⼤的功能表现在:
l 编程语⾔
Python语⾔可以⽤来作为批处理语⾔,写⼀些简单⼯具,处理些数据,作为其他软件的接⼝调试等。Python语⾔可以⽤来作为函数语⾔,进⾏⼈⼯智能程序的开发,具有Lisp语⾔的⼤部分功能。Python语⾔可以⽤来作为过程语⾔,进⾏我们常见的应⽤程序开发,可以和VB等语⾔⼀样应⽤。Python语⾔可以⽤来作为⾯向对象语⾔,具有⼤部分⾯向对象语⾔的特征,常作为⼤型应⽤软件的原型开发,再⽤C++改写,有些直接⽤Python来开发。
l 数据库
Python在数据库⽅⾯也很优秀,可以和多种数据库进⾏连接,进⾏数据处理,从商业型的数据库到开放源码的数据库都提供⽀持。例如:Oracle,Ms SQL Server等等。有多种接⼝可以与数据库进⾏连接,⾄
gamma少包括ODBC。有许多公司采⽤着Python+MySql的架构。因此,掌握了Python使你可以充分利⽤⾯向对象的特点,在数据库处理⽅⾯如虎添翼。
java和php哪个做网页l Windows编程
Python不仅可以在Unix类型的操作系统上应⽤,同样可以在Windows系统⾥有很好的表现。通过添加PythonWin模块,就可以通过COM 形式调⽤和建⽴各种资源,包括调⽤注册表、ActiveX控件以及各种COM等⼯作,最常见的例⼦就是通过程序对Office⽂档进⾏处理,⾃动⽣成⽂档和图表。characteristic和feature的区别
通过Python,还可以利⽤py2exe模块⽣成exe应⽤程序。还有许多其他的⽇常维护和管理⼯作也可以交给Python来做,从⽽减少维护的⼯作量。利⽤Python,你还可以开发出象VB,VC,Delphi那样的GUI程序,但却可以在多个平台上执⾏。这在许多⽅⾯并不逊⾊于Java。
l 多媒体网站制作公司员工
利⽤PIL、Piddle、ReportLab等模块,你可以处理图象、声⾳、视频、动画等,从⽽为你的程序添加亮丽的光彩。动态图表的⽣成、统计分析图表都可以通过Python来完成。另外,还有OpenGL。利⽤PyOpenGl模块,你可以⾮常迅速的编写出三维场景。
l 科学计算
Python可以⼴泛的在科学计算领域发挥独特的⾓⾊。有许多模块可以帮助你在计算巨型数组、⽮量分析、神经⽹络等⽅⾯⾼效率完成⼯作。尤其是在教育科研⽅⾯,可以发挥出独特的优势。编程软件python怎么读
l ⽹络编程
Python可以⾮常⽅便的完成⽹络编程的⼯作,提供了众多的解决⽅案和模块,可以⾮常⽅便的定制出⾃⼰的服务器软件,⽆论是c/s,还是b/s模式,都有很好的解决⽅法。
l 图形⽤户界⾯
Python可以⾮常⽅便的实现GUI编程,通过Tkinter,wxPython,QT等等模块,你就可以根据需要编写出强⼤的跨平台的⽤户界⾯程序。
Jython是Python编程语⾔100%纯Java实现[1],它结合了Python和Java虚拟机和库的优点,成为了Java平台的有益补充。
最初的Jython⼜称为JPython,是⼀个⼗⾜的Java应⽤程序,它允许使⽤Python编程语⾔的语法和⼤多数特性。和其它编程语⾔⽐
较,Jython有如下⼏个优点:
jquery语句包含哪些部分l Python解释器shell的Jython版本可以对某些想法和API作便利的实验和研究。⽽不必经历⼀般的Java编译运⾏周期。
l Python被设计成动态且通⽤的,因此你不必通过使⽤复杂的库(如⽤于Java反射和内省的库)来添加这些特性。这使开发更简单,⽽且它在⾃动测试框架中特别有⽤。
l 部署简捷,提供了及时部署能⼒,⽆需花⼤量时间在打包和编译周期上。
l 易于学习和使⽤,技术门槛低,可以轻松地到⼤量的使⽤者。
版权声明:本站内容均来自互联网,仅供演示用,请勿用于商业和其他非法用途。如果侵犯了您的权益请与我们联系QQ:729038198,我们将在24小时内删除。
发表评论